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Cainta to Pagbilao is to bus and train which costs ₱460 - ₱650 and takes 5h 42m.
The fastest way to get from Cainta to Pagbilao is to drive which takes 2h 13m and costs ₱1,000 - ₱1,500.
The distance between Cainta and Pagbilao is 196 km. The road distance is 133.5 km.
The best way to get from Cainta to Pagbilao without a car is to bus which takes 5h 31m and costs ₱480 - ₱650.
It takes approximately 5h 31m to get from Cainta to Pagbilao,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Cainta to Pagbilao is 133 km. It takes approximately 2h 13m to drive from Cainta to Pagbilao.
